Output 623af5c446a5aaf783e90b754635ed03dfa79f6d1523d63dc89bc487f9ede81a:1

value
405224
script pubkey
OP_0 OP_PUSHBYTES_20 5df92e91446ea3e8405f35cf49c3a0775e54c3fe
address
bc1qthujay2yd637sszlxh85nsaqwa09fsl74yw67k
transaction
623af5c446a5aaf783e90b754635ed03dfa79f6d1523d63dc89bc487f9ede81a
spent
true